The Student Scores Application is an interactive tool designed to manage student scores efficiently. Users can add student details, calculate average scores, and sort or clear entries dynamically. This project demonstrates form handling, input validation, sorting mechanisms, and DOM manipulation.
Developed as part of a college assignment, this project focuses on enhancing JavaScript skills, including event handling and dynamic content updates.
- 📋 Add Student Scores – Input a student's first name, last name, and score to add it to the list.
- 📊 Calculate Average Score – Automatically computes and displays the average score.
- 📝 Display Student List – Lists student names and scores dynamically.
- 🔄 Sort By Last Name – Organizes the student list alphabetically.
- 🧹 Clear All Entries – Resets the form and clears the student list.
- HTML5 → Structures the user interface.
- CSS3 → Provides styling for a clean and accessible design.
- JavaScript (ES6) → Handles logic for adding, sorting, and clearing student data.
- jQuery → Simplifies event handling and DOM manipulation.

1️⃣ Open the Application – Launch index.html
in a web browser.
2️⃣ Enter Student Details – Input first name, last name, and score.
3️⃣ Add Student Score – Click "Add Student Score" to store the data.
4️⃣ Sort By Last Name – Click "Sort By Last Name" to organize entries alphabetically.
5️⃣ Clear Student Scores – Click "Clear Student Scores" to reset the form.
- Updates the student list and average score dynamically.
- Displays real-time feedback for input validation.
$("#add_button").click(() => {
const first_name = $("#first_name").val().trim();
const last_name = $("#last_name").val().trim();
const score = $("#score").val().trim();
if (!first_name || !last_name || !score || isNaN(score)) {
alert("Please fill in all fields correctly.");
return;
}
const studentScore = `${last_name}, ${first_name}: ${score}`;
studentsNamesScores.push(studentScore);
displayScores(scoreValues, studentsNamesScores);
});
$("#sort_button").click(() => {
studentsNamesScores.sort();
displayScores(scoreValues, studentsNamesScores);
});
